Germany, Luftwaffe. A Transport and Glider Clasp, Silver Grade, by Friedrich Linden Republic of marked "10(Frontflugspange fr Transport und Luftlandeflieger in Silber). Constructed of silvered zink, the obverse consisting of a central circular laurel leaf wreath, joined together at the bottom by ribbon, overlaid by a magnetic metal Luftwaffe eagle clutching a mobile swastika, flanked on each side by nine oak leaves, the reverse demonstrating a central sunken rivet which secures the eagle in position, with a raised barrel hinge and banjo style pinback
